Errors

Upon entering the election returns party at the White House, Amy Gardner begins listing Congressional races on which she has won bets with Josh. She names the "Delaware 1st" as one of those races. However, there is only one House seat from Delaware, which means that the official name of the seat is the "Delaware At-Large" seat.
